Masked Men Rob Long Reach Pizza: Howard County Crime Reports
Crimes reported to Howard County Police between Sept. 21 - 27. All information provided by police.
Columbia
Armed robbery
Two masked men entered Long Reach Pizza on Cloudleap Court on Sept. 24 around 9 p.m. One man pointed a handgun at a person behind the counter and demanded money. The victim gave the men the money in the register and the men then fled on foot toward Long Reach High School. Both men were wearing black balaclavas, blue hooded sweatshirts and blue jeans.
Robbery
Two men assaulted a man while he was waiting at a bus stop in the 8700 block of Cloudleap Court around 7:30 p.m. on Sept. 23. The robbers punched the man in the face and stole his wallet, then fled. Detailed suspect descriptions were not provided.
Residential burglary
Jewelry boxes were taken from a residence in the 5000 block of Eliots Oak Lane sometime between Sept. 18 and Sept 23. There were no signs of forced entry.
Commercial burglary
Someone threw a rock through the front glass door of Mirage Beauty Supply in the 7100 block of Minstrel Way and then stole a drawer of haircare products at 3:15 a.m. on Sept. 21.
